﻿
#homeBanner
{
    position:relative; height:276px; 
}

#homeBannerImage
{
    top:0px;
    left:0px;
    height: 100%;
    width:100%;    
    position: relative;
    z-index:25;
}
#homeBannerImage img
{
    position:absolute;
    top:0px;
    left:0px;
    height: 276px;
    width:980px;
    z-index:25;
}
#homeBanner ul.header
{
    margin: 0;
    padding: 0;
    list-style: none;  
    width:100%;
  
}
#homeBanner ul.header li
{
    margin: 0;
    padding: 10px 25px 0px 25px;   
    position: absolute;
    top: 0px;
    left: 0px;
    height:100%;
}
#homeBanner ul.header li h1
{
    margin: 0; padding:0px;  font-style:italic;  color:#ffffff;
}
#homeBanner ul.header li p
{
    margin: 0;  padding:0px;  font-style:italic; color:#ffffff; font-size:14px;
}
#homeBanner ul.header li div
{
    position:absolute; bottom:20px; left:25px;
}
#homeBanner ul.header li a
{
    margin: 0;  padding:0px;  font-style:italic; color:#ffae1d;  font-size:16px; 
}
#homeBanner ul.header li a:hover {
    color:#ffffff; 
}

.HeaderWrap
{    
    width: 320px;
    height:160px;
    position: absolute;
    top: 48px;
    left: 80px;
    z-index:50;
}
.HeaderBox
{
    background-color:#000000;   
    -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=50)";
    filter: alpha(opacity=50);
    -moz-opacity: 0.5;
    -khtml-opacity: 0.5;
    opacity: 0.5;
    width: 320px;
    height:160px;
    position: absolute;
    top: 48px;
    left: 80px;
    z-index:30;
}
.RotButtonLeft {
    position:absolute; z-index:30; left:30px; top:115px;
}
.RotButtonRight {
    position:absolute; z-index:30; right:30px; top:115px;
}
.RotButtonBottom {
    text-align: center;
    margin-top: 5px;
}
#HomeBody {
    background-color:#eaeaea; 
}
#HomeBody div.HomeBodyHdr h4 { 
    text-align:center; font-style:italic; padding:30px 80px 20px 80px; margin:0;
}
#HomeBody div { 
    padding:0px 100px 20px 100px; margin:0; 
}
#HomeBody div.HomeBodyLeft { 
    float:left; width:520px; padding:0px;
}
#HomeBody div.HomeBodyLeft h4{ 
    padding-left:15px; color:#000000; margin-bottom:5px; margin-top:0px;
}
#HomeBody div.HomeBodyLeft div.HomeSearch{ 
    border:1px solid #b7b7b7; padding:0px; position:relative;
}
#HomeBody div.HomeBodyLeft div.HomeSearch div.HomeSearchTop{ 
   background-color:#ffffff; padding:10px;  
}
#HomeBody div.HomeBodyLeft div.HomeSearch div.HomeSearchBottom{ 
   background-color:#fcb333; padding:10px; font-size:14px; font-style: italic;
}
#HomeBody div.HomeBodyLeft div.HomeSearch div.HomeSearchBottom a
{
    text-decoration: underline;
    color: #001647;
}
.HomeSearch input[type=submit]
{
    background: none repeat scroll 0 0 #001647;
    border: 0;
    color: White;
    text-transform: uppercase;
    padding: 4px 25px;
    text-align: center;
    display: inline-block;
}
::-webkit-input-placeholder, :-moz-placeholder, ::-moz-placeholder, :-ms-input-placeholder
{
    color: #d9d9d9;
    opacity: 1;
}
.watermark
{
    color: #919191;
    opacity: 1;
}
#HomeBody div.HomeBodyRight { 
   float:right; width:242px; padding:0px; 
}
#HomeBody div.HomeBodyRight div {
    padding:5px 10px 5px 10px; 
}
#HomeBody div.HomeBodyRight div.HomeSched {
    background-color:#001647; color:#ffffff; margin-bottom:8px; font-size:12px; padding:7px 10px 7px 10px; 
}
#HomeBody div.HomeBodyRight div.HomeSched ul {
    margin:0px; padding:0px 10px 0px 10px; list-style:none;
}
#HomeBody div.HomeBodyRight div.HomeSched ul li {
        padding-bottom:5px;
}
#HomeBody div.HomeBodyRight div.HomeHelp {
    background-color:#ffffff; color:#001647;  padding:0px; 
}
#HomeBody div.HomeBodyRight div.HomeHelpHdr {
    background-color:#001647; padding:7px 10px 7px 10px; 
}
#HomeBody div.HomeBodyRight div.HomeHelpHdr h4{
    margin:0; padding:0; color:#ffffff; padding-right:10px; padding-left:10px;
}
#HomeBody div.HomeBodyRight div.HomeHelpBody {
    background-color:#ffffff; 
}
#HomeBody div.HomeHelpBody ul {
    margin:0px; padding:0px 10px 0px 10px; list-style:none;
}
#HomeBody div.HomeHelpBody ul li a{
    font-weight:bold;
}

#HomeBody div.HomeSched a{
     color:#ffffff; margin-bottom:5px;
}
#HomeBody div.HomeSched a:hover{
     color:#ffffff;
}
#HomeLink {
    background-color:#ffffff; padding:40px 40px 20px 60px;
}

#HomeBody .SearchButton
{
   padding: 5px 0;
   width: 115px;
}


#HomeLink div.MiddleBody
{
    width:204px;
    margin-left:10px;  
    border:2px solid #c1c4d3;
    
    float:left;  
    

}

#HomeLink div.MiddleBody h4 { 
    text-align:left; font-style:italic; margin:0; padding-top:80px;
}
#HomeLink div.MiddleBody div.HomeExpandHdr {
    background-color:#c1c4d3;
    position:relative;    
    behavior: url(PIE.axd);   
}
#HomeLink div.MiddleBody div.Expander{
    position:absolute; width:213px; height:29px; bottom:-5px; left:-4px; background-image: url("../../images/pages/home/expander.png"); cursor:pointer;

}
#HomeLink div.HomeExpand {
    height:auto; overflow:hidden; padding-bottom: 5px;
    position:relative;    
    behavior: url(PIE.axd); 

    border-radius: 8px;
    -moz-border-radius: 8px;
    -webkit-border-radius: 8px; 
}
#HomeLink div.HomeExpand ul {
  padding:0px; margin:0px; list-style:none;
}
#HomeLink div.HomeExpand ul li {
padding:0 4px; font-size: 11px;
}
#HomeLink div.HomeExpand ul li a
{
    background-image: url(../../images/pages/home/link_barrow.png);
    background-repeat: no-repeat;
    background-position: left 4px;
    padding: 7px 0 7px 20px;
    display: block;
    line-height: 1.3;
}
#HomeLink div.MiddleBody div.HomeExpandHdr h4{
    margin:0px; padding:5px 10px 5px 10px; color:#001647; font-style:normal; text-align:center;
}
#HomeConn {
    background-color:#001647; 
}
.HomeSearchText {
    margin-right:15px; height:21px; width:350px;
}


#HomeConn
{
    background-color: #001647;
    padding: 30px 30px 30px 60px;
    color: White;
}
#HomeConn h2
{
    color: White;
    text-transform: uppercase;
    margin-top: 0;
}
#HomeConn a
{
    color: White;
    text-decoration: none;
}
#HomeConn ul
{
    height: 80px;
    list-style: none;
    margin: 0;
    padding: 0;
}
#HomeConn ul li
{
    float: left;
    width: 22%;
    padding: 0 3% 0 0;
}
#HomeConn ul li h5
{
    color: White;
    font-family: SourceSansPro600, Arial, Sans-Serif;
    height: 40px;
    line-height: 40px;
    margin-bottom: 2px;
}
#HomeConn ul li h5 img
{
    display: block;
    float: left;
    margin-right: 5px;
}
#backgroundPopup{  
    display:none;  
    position:fixed;  
    _position:absolute;
    height:100%;  
    width:100%;  
    top:0;  
    left:0;  
    z-index:9900;  
    background-color:Black;
}  
#popupConfirm{  
    display:none;  
    position:fixed;  
    _position:absolute;   
    z-index:9999;  
    padding:0px 0px 0px 0px;  
    font-size:13px;  
    background-color:#efefef;
    border:1px solid #c4c8c9;   
}   
 
#popupClose{  
    font-size:14px;  
    line-height:14px;  
    right:8px;  
    top:8px;  
    position:absolute;  
    color:#001647;  
    font-weight:700;  
    display:block;  
    z-index:100;     
}  
#popupClose:hover
{
    cursor:pointer;
}
.closeWindow{
    background: none;
    font-size: 9px;
    line-height: normal;
    display: inline;
    float: right;
    border: none;
    right:4px;
    top:2px;
    position:absolute;
    z-index:9999;
}
.closeWindow a{
  cursor:pointer;
}

.PopUpBody
{
   height:auto; position:relative; font-size:12px; left:-1px; padding:10px;  font-family: SourceSansPro600, Arial, Sans-Serif; padding-bottom:20px;
}
.PopUpHdrWrap
{
    width:100%; background-color:#001647; padding:4px 0px 2px 0px; 
    z-index:999;
	background-repeat:repeat;
    position:relative;
}
.PopUpHdr
{
    font-weight:bold; text-align:left; color:#ffffff; font-size: 16px; font-family: SourceSansPro600, Arial, Sans-Serif; padding:2px 0px 2px 10px;
}
.PopUpBodyHdr {
    font-size:14px; padding:10px;
}

.PopUpBody table {
    width:100%;
    border-spacing: 0px;
    border-collapse: separate;
    font-size:12px;
}

.PopUpBody table tr th {
    text-align:left; color:#444444; font-weight:bold; border-bottom: 1px solid #bebcbd; border-top: 1px solid #bebcbd; font-size:13px; padding-top:5px; padding-bottom:5px;
}
.PopUpBody table tr td {
    text-align:left;
}
.PopUpBody table tr td a{
   color:#444444;
}
#HomeBody div.search-disclaimer 
{
    position:absolute;
    left:0px; top:40px; padding:0px; z-index:9999; 
    background-color:#ffffff;
    box-shadow: 2px 2px 5px #919191;
    border: solid 1px #001647;
    z-index: 100; width:450px; display:none;
}
#HomeBody div.search-disclaimer h5 {
    background-color: #001647;
    padding: 10px;
    margin: 0;
    color: white;
}

#HomeBody div.search-disclaimer p {
    margin-left: 10px;
    margin-right: 10px;
   
}
#HomeBody div.search-disclaimer img
{
    height: 12px;
}
.SubBody
{
    padding-bottom: 0;
}
